1. Nespresso Vertuo Plus

This reviewer was given promotional benefits or a sweepstakes entry.

If you're looking for an easy cup of coffee and don't mind not having the milk-steaming capability of a traditional espresso machine such as the Nespresso Vertuo Plus is a good option. The compact machine is minimalistic and can be placed on any counter. The water tank can be adjusted to the dimension of your preference so that you don't need to leave it unattended.

It utilizes an extraction technique known as "Centrifusion." The capsules spin at more than 7,000 rpm to extract flavor without overheating the grounds. This process also produces a thick crema.

This machine has just one button, which makes it extremely simple to use. The machine recognizes the specific blend of each capsule through its barcode, and automatically adjusts its brewing parameters accordingly. It's a great option for those who want to start their day with a gorgeous cup of coffee and have plenty of time. However, you're restricted to using Nespresso pods--which aren't cheap--and it isn't the most durable model.

2. Rancilio Silvia

The Rancilio Silvia espresso machine coffee machine is an excellent entry-level model for newcomers. It is made from commercial-grade parts, and it has a large second-hand market which demonstrates its longevity. The Silvia is not the ideal machine for professionals. A more powerful boiler is the better option for those who want to make coffee that can compete with cafe-quality beverages However, the Silvia is a great starting point for any barista who wants to make a home-based espresso.

Its portafilter is the same size that cafes use, which makes it easier to follow recipes created for commercial kitchens. The grouphead, also with a diameter of 58mm and is thermally stable, is a commercial-grade component. The steam wand, which is also user-friendly, is a model of commercial grade.

It's not without its limitations, like a simple rocker switch that turns the boiler off and on, and only one boiler. It's not a great choice for those seeking programmable features, like pre-infusion or customizable timed shots. But it still performs very well for the price. It also comes with a black wood-handled, premium tamper.

4. Gaggia Classic Pro

Gaggia Classic Pro espresso maker is a basic espresso and filter coffee machine maker that is built to last. It builds on the long-standing reputation of the classic Classic with a few enhancements including a frame which shows how much water is left as well as rocker switches and temperature-ready lighting. In terms of brewing the Classic Pro Classic Pro utilizes the same commercial-style portafilter and brew group Gaggia uses in their professional coffee makers, and comes with a three-way solenoid valve which purges any residual steam or water left after the brewing. It also comes with steam wands for commercial use, which is a significant improvement over the panarello-style wands you find on cheaper machines. These wands do nothing more than infuse water to maximize foam production by using boilers that are not large enough.

Although it's not like it's sleek and modern as some of the competitors The Classic Pro's stainless steel body is a refreshing quality over many of its plastic rivals. It's also completely free of unnecessary features like PID temperature control or any fancy volumetric jiggery-pokery that can make pulling the perfect shot a difficult task for baristas who are new to the profession.

5. ECM Casa V

ECM (sister company of Profitec, another well known high-end uk espresso machine maker) isn't known for its entry level machines, but they do have one in the Casa V. It's a single boiler model that's a lot less expensive than the Rancilio Silvia or Gaggia Classic Pro however it looks and performs as an expensive machine. The articulating steam wand has a lot of power, and the stainless steel, mirror-finished body is a good talking point.

The heating element with 1200 watts can heat up the 0.4 Liter Eco Brass boiler quickly. It can reach brew temperature within 5-7 minutes and is ready to steam in just one minute. The brew pressure gauge is also an important feature, Quality Espresso Machine as it lets you monitor and adjust the pump pressure.
